Genesis 24:13~15, 42~44
Genesis 24:13 Behold, I stand here by the well of water; and the daughters of the men of the city come out to draw water: 10 I MC VC
Genesis 24:14 And let it come to pass, that the damsel to whom I shall say, Let down thy pitcher, I pray thee, that I may drink; and she shall say, Drink, and I will give thy camels drink also: let the same be she that thou hast appointed for thy servant Isaac; and thereby shall I know that thou hast shewed kindness unto my master. 10 I MC VC
Genesis 24:15 And it came to pass, before he had done speaking, that, behold, Rebekah came out, who was born to Bethuel, son of Milcah, the wife of Nahor, Abraham’s brother, with her pitcher upon her shoulder. 10 I MC VC
Genesis 24:42 And I came this day unto the well, and said, O Lord God of my master Abraham, if now thou do prosper my way which I go: 10 I MC VC
Genesis 24:43 Behold, I stand by the well of water; and it shall come to pass, that when the virgin cometh forth to draw water, and I say to her, Give me, I pray thee, a little water of thy pitcher to drink; 10 I MC VC
Genesis 24:44 And she say to me, Both drink thou, and I will also draw for thy camels: let the same be the woman whom the Lord hath appointed out for my master’s son. 10 I MC VC
